3.5.2 Power Cable Connection
Conditions for Power Supplies
Observe the following conditions:
Alternate Current (AC) : 110~127VAC (Range 99~140VAC)/
220~240VAC (Range 198~264VAC)
PowerSupplyFrequency:50Hzor60Hz±2%
Use a voltage regulator when the power supply is not stable.
The maximum power consumption of this MFP is 1170W. Confirm that the power
supply has sufficient extra capacity.
Warning
It may expose you to electric shocks or cause a fire.
• Neverfailtoswitchoffthepowersupplyatthetime ofconnectionorremovalof the
electric cord and earth cable.
• Alwaysconnecttheearthcabletotheearthterminalequippedonlyforthatpurpose.
Never connect the earth cable with water pipe, gas pipe, telephone cable earth
terminal, lightening rod, etc.
• Always grasp the power plug at the time of connection and removal of the electric
cord.
• Alwaysmakesurethattheelectricplugisinsertedfullyintotheoutlet.
• Donotconnectordisconnecttheelectricplugwiththewethand.
• Do not install the electric cord at the place liable to be stepped on and do not put
things on the electric cord.
• Donotbundleuportieuptheelectriccord
• Donotusethedamagedelectriccord.
• Donotputmanyloadsononeelectricoutlet.
• DonotconnectthisMFPtothesameoutletwithotherelectricmachines.Particularly,
erroneous operation may occur by electric noise when the same outlet is shared by
the air conditioner, duplicator, shredder, etc. at the same time. When the same outlet
had to be used, use a noise filter or noise cut transformer on the market.
• Usetheattachedelectriccordonly.
• Donotuseanextensioncord.Usethecordofoverrating15Aifyouhadtouseone.
• Whenyouusetheextensioncord,theMFPmaynotoperatenormallyduetothedrop
of AC voltage.
• Donotshutdownthepowersupplyorremovethepowerplugwhileprinting.
• DisconnectthepowercordwhentheMFPwouldnotbeusedforsomelongwhiledue
toconsecutiveholidaysorjourney.
As to the connection of the electric cord and earth cable, explain fully to the customer
showing the User’s Manual.
Turning ON the Power
(1) Insert the electric cord in the MFP.
AC cord (240V) AC cord (120V)
(2) Plug the AC cord into the electric socket.
(3) Check that no documents are on the document
glass or ADF, and the ADF cover is closed.
(4) Hold down the power switch for about a second
to turn on the power.
The copy standby screen is displayed after the cachine be came ready status.
